Add -i option to edit files in place (fix #105)

@@ -330,6 +338,22 @@ int main(int argc, char* argv[]) {
#endif
if (!program) usage(2);
+ if ((options & IN_PLACE)) {
+ if (ninput_files == 0) usage(2);
+ if (strcmp(input_filenames[0], "-") == 0) usage(2);
+ size_t tlen = strlen(input_filenames[0]) + 7;
+ t = jv_mem_alloc(tlen);
+ int n = snprintf(t, tlen,"%sXXXXXX", input_filenames[0]);
+ assert(n > 0 && (size_t)n < tlen);
+ if (mkstemp(t) == -1)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Error: %s creating temporary file", strerror(errno));
+ exit(3);
+ }
+ if (freopen(t, "w", stdout) == NULL)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Error: %s redirecting stdout to temporary file", strerror(errno));
+ exit(3);
+ }
+ }
if (ninput_files == 0) current_input = stdin;
if ((options & PROVIDE_NULL) && (options & (RAW_INPUT | SLURP))) {
@@ -413,6 +437,18 @@ int main(int argc, char* argv[]) {
ret = process(jq, slurped, jq_flags);
}
}
+ if ((options & IN_PLACE)) {
+#ifdef WIN32
+ (void) freopen("NUL", "w+", stdout);
+#else
+ (void) freopen("/dev/null", "w+", stdout);
+#endif
+ if (rename(t, input_filenames[0]) == -1) {
+ fprintf(stderr, "Error: %s renaming temporary file", strerror(errno));
+ exit(3);
+ }
+ jv_mem_free(t);
+ }
